Crankcase for 2007 S40 different from 2002?? Help.
10/04/13 at 09:29:37
 
I am a new member and motorcycle dealer (mostly used). I have a 2007 S40 with a hole in front of the crankcase. I can get the case (or entire engine) from a 2002 650 Savage. The engine in the pictures looks the same but when I went on a parts fiche the part numbers for the crank case are different. Did the engines change in 2005 when the  650 savage was renamed the S40 boulevard did anything on the engine change??? Thanks in advance for anyones help.

The part number for a 2007 crankcase is 11302-24852. The part number for a 2002 crankcase is 11302-24850

Numbers may be different, but parts are the same. The only change I know of was going from 4 to 5 speed & paint schemes,
They changed how thestarter works by putting a gizmo in that protects the gears from being busted if the engine kicks back on shutdown, but I think that stuff can be added to engines that came out w/o it,, so the case is the same.

As far as I know, there's no difference between the '07 and the '02 cept maybe color.

I would hazard a guess that the cases are machined as a matched pair.
And I would prefer to buy them that way.  All-in-all, I'd prefer to buy the engine whole and part out the holed engine.   Cool
